I just bought tickets for January 2005 and I am interested in printing out my boarding passes. Is this just for people with carry ons ? Do we still need to stand in line with our luggage ?

You will be able to print out your boarding pass at home, but if you are going to check luggage you can either do it curbside (if your airport has it) or at the counter.
As of today, you can print your boarding pass at 12:01 AM on the day of your flight.

We used the skycap at curbside checkin for the bags, which was very convenient. We decided it was easier to tip him than wait in line inside.
Be sure that each ticket has a separate reservation #, if you're going to print the boarding pass. I called to have our two tickets separated and everything worked fine.
